Manufacturer to Retailer to ConsumerPurchases are made by the retailer from the manufacturer and thenthe retailer sells the merchandise to the consumer. This channel isused by manufacturers that specialize in producing shopping goods.For example, clothes, shoes, furniture and fine china. Thismerchandise may not be needed immediately and the consumer maytake her time and try on the items before making a buying decision.Manufacturers that specialize in producing shopping goods prefer thismethod of distribution.Manufacturer to Wholesaler to CustomerConsumer’s can buy directly from the wholesaler. The wholesalerbreaks down bulk packages for resale to the consumer. Thewholesaler reduces some of the cost to the consumer such as servicecost or sales force cost, which makes the purchase price cheaper forthe consumer. the customer may have to buy a membership in order to buy directlyfrom the wholesaler.Manufacturer to Agent to Wholesaler to Retailer to CustomerDistribution that involves more than one intermediary involves anagent called in to be the middleman and assist with the sale of thegoods. An agent receives a commission from the producer. Agents areuseful when goods need to move quickly into the market soon afterthe order is placed. For example, a fishery makes a large catch ofseafood; since fish is perishable it must be disposed of quickly. It istime consuming for the fishery to contact many wholesalers all overthe country so he contacts an agent. The agent distributes the fish tothe wholesalers. The wholesalers sell to retailers and then retailerssell to consumers.Horizontal marketing systemA horizontal marketing system is a distribution channel arrangementwhereby two or more organizations at the same level join together formarketing purposes to capitalize on a new opportunity. For example: abank and a supermarket agree to have the bank’s ATMs located at thesupermarket’s locations; two manufacturers combining to achieveeconomies of scale otherwise not possible with each acting alone tomeet the needs and demands of a very large retailer; or twowholesalers joining together to serve a particular region at a certaintime of year.[1]An example is Apple and Starbucks, who announced a musicpartnership in 2007. The purpose of this partnership was to allowStarbucks' customers to wirelessly browse, search, preview, buy, anddownload music from iTunes Store onto their iPod touch, iPhone, orPC or Mac running iTunes. Apple’s leadership in digital music,together with the unique Starbucks experience, created a partnershipthat offered customers a world class digital music experience.[clarification needed]Examples26

Tyra BranchA-7MKT 211AR-7Homework #7XR-7(A-7) Key Terms- Page:331Marketing Channel- a set of practices or activities necessary to transfer the ownership of goods from the point of production to the point of consumption. It is the way products and services get to the end-user, the consumer; and is also known as a distribution channel.Channel Level- refers to the intermediary in marketing distribution channel between the producer/manufacturer and the end consumer. Every channel level plays a role in making the good available to the end consumer.Direct Marketing Channel- The method of selling directly to the end buyer from the manufacturer with no middle man or intermediary involved.Vertical Marketing System- is one in which the main members of a distribution channel—producer, wholesaler, and retailer—work together as a unified group in order to meet consumer needs.Franchise Organization- A continuing relationship in which a franchisor provides a licensed privilege to the franchisee to do business and offers assistance in organizing, training, merchandising, marketing and managing in return for a monetary consideration.Horizontal Marketing System- is a distribution channel arrangement whereby two or more organizations at the same level join together for marketing purposes to capitalize on a new opportunity.Disintermediation-reduction in the use of intermediaries between producers and consumers, for example by investing directly in the securities market rather than through a bank.Marketing Logistics- involve planning, delivering, and controlling the flow of physical goods, marketingmaterials and information from the producer to a market as necessary to meet customer demands while still making a satisfactory profit.

Which marketing system is an arrangement whereby two or more forms at the same level join together for marketing purposes to Capitalise on a new opportunity?

A Horizontal Marketing system is a form of distribution channel wherein two or more companies at the same level unrelated to each other come together to gain the economies of scale.

What is a vertical marketing system?

A vertical marketing system (VMS) is one in which the main members of a distribution channel—producer, wholesaler, and retailer—work together as a unified group in order to meet consumer needs.
